When your phone is turned off, out of the service area or you cannot answer
calls under some specific situations, the incoming call information will be
recorded in the voice mail. The system will answer the calls and ask the
callers to leave messages.

All the functions of the voice mail need to connect to the system for use.
Please follow the prompts to operate and complete the settings. Voice mail
cannot be set when the phone is out of the service area or at a place where
the signal is weak.

3.24.4 New Voice Mail Reminder
When you get a new voice mail in the system’s voice mail center, it will
send short message to notify you and “You Got SMS” will be displayed on
the screen.
